PTAB Sides with Google in Patent Dispute Regarding Web Page Retrieval

    On January 15, 2019, the Patent Trial and Appeals Board (PTAB) issued a final written decision to conclude the inter partes review (IPR) of a Spring Ventures LTD patent related to the use of minimally restrictive syntax to retrieve worldwide web pages.

    Spring Ventures asserted the patent in a June 2016 infringement lawsuit against defendant Google, but upon inter partes review, the PTAB found the patent invalid under the doctrine of obviousness.
